Transaction 93141291ec605f9453f51806ac768e8ee3d0669ac29c85426545145fccb02dfb
1 Input
1 Output
-
93141291ec605f9453f51806ac768e8ee3d0669ac29c85426545145fccb02dfb:0
- value
- 2390562
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e430440aed2b1c056891131262644364c4b428b7 OP_EQUAL
- address
- 3NVZor5sAkQcX5MyPp6HYBFjXJrLC5BRJe